Jenna Kuntz, of Grafton, graduated June 8, 2012, from the University of Iowa Hospital and Clinics’ Radiologic Technology program. She was presented the Academic Award of Excellence for graduating valedictorian of her class. Jenna is continuing her education at the Mayo Clinic School of Health Sciences in radiation therapy and completing her Radiation Sciences degree.

MASON CITY — Lindsey Irene Atwood-Kelly and Tyrel Joshua Hamiel were united in marriage on April 28, 2012, at First Congregational Church in Mason City by Rev. Patricia Aurand. Lindsey is the daughter of Jocee Kelly and Oscar Kelly of Mason City, and William Atwood of Sioux City. Tyrel’s parents are Michael and Mary Hamiel of Mason City. Matron of honor was Brigitte DeBell. Lindsey’s other attendants were Bethany Bachman and Ehrin Kelly. Best man was Michael Stokke. Tyrel’s other attendants were Kirk Servantez and Travis Alitz. The flower girl was Emma Kelly. The ring bearer was Jack Kelly. A reception was held at Knights of Columbus Hall. Lindsey graduated from the University of Northern Iowa in marketing, and is employed by Graham of Mason City. Tyrel graduated from Iowa State University in forestry. During college, he served in the United States Marine Corps, and did a tour in Iraq as an M.P. He is employed by Davey Tree Expert Co. of the North Iowa area. Following a honeymoon on a Carnival Cruise to Jamaica, the couple will reside in Clear Lake.
